HOLDEN (CBS) – Four boys between 9 and 11 years old are accused of throwing dozens of rocks at several vehicles on Route 290 in Worcester over the weekend.

State police said the boys threw the rocks at cars on the Kelly Square on-ramp to Route 290 eastbound Saturday.

One of the victims, with the help of Worcester police, chased down the kids, who later admitted to investigators they threw the rocks.

Several drivers remained on the scene to report the damage, which ranged from smashed windshields to dents on the hoods, roofs, and sides of the vehicles.

In all, 12 vehicles were damaged, according to police.

Troopers found about 70 rocks, some as big as softballs, that had been thrown at the cars.
